No mundo da criação para a internet, a maneira como gerenciamos e distribuímos conteúdo está evoluindo rapidamente. Uma das tendências mais significativas nessa área é o CMS headless, uma abordagem que está transformando a experiência de desenvolvedores, criadores de conteúdo e usuários finais.
Neste artigo, vamos entender o que exatamente é um CMS headless e como ele funciona.
O conceito de CMS Headless
Um CMS headless é um sistema de gerenciamento de conteúdo que não possui uma camada de apresentação ou “cabeça” integrada. Isso é possível porque o CMS Headless possui APIs que permitem que o conteúdo seja entregue a qualquer plataforma ou dispositivo, proporcionando maior flexibilidade e otimização para estratégias de comunicação multicanal.
Diferentemente dos CMS tradicionais, que vinculam o conteúdo à apresentação específica de um site, o CMS headless permite que os desenvolvedores usem qualquer tecnologia de front-end para criar a experiência do usuário, enquanto os redatores podem se concentrar na criação e gerenciamento de conteúdo, sem se preocupar com as limitações de design ou plataforma. Permitindo que o conteúdo seja exibido em qualquer dispositivo ou canal, como websites, aplicativos móveis e dispositivos IoT (internet das coisas).

O WordPress, Wix, Drupal, e107 e Magento são apenas alguns exemplos de CMS tradicionais ou monolíticos, que dominaram o cenário de criação de sites por muitos anos. Essa abordagem tradicional oferece uma solução completa para gerenciamento de conteúdo, combinando em um único sistema:
- Banco de dados: O coração do CMS monolítico, armazena todo o conteúdo do site, desde textos e imagens até configurações e informações de usuários.
- Página de administrador: interface amigável que permite aos usuários criar, editar e publicar conteúdo, gerenciar usuários e configurar o site.
- Camada de apresentação: responsável por transformar o conteúdo armazenado no banco de dados em páginas web visíveis aos visitantes, utilizando tecnologias como HTML, CSS e JavaScript.
Características Principais de um CMS Headless
A diferença mais notável entre um CMS headless e um CMS tradicional é a separação entre o back-end e o front-end. Enquanto um CMS tradicional limita a entrega de conteúdo, atrelando-a a um formato específico que sofre interferências do design atrelado ao projeto (o tema escolhido, por exemplo), o CMS headless oferece total liberdade para que o conteúdo seja utilizado em qualquer plataforma digital.

Além disso, para experiências de usuário altamente personalizadas, onde o conteúdo deve ser adaptado para múltiplos canais e dispositivos, a arquitetura desacoplada de um CMS headless oferece a agilidade necessária.
Algumas de suas principais características são:
- API-Centric: no coração de um CMS headless está a API, que permite a entrega de conteúdo a qualquer front-end escolhido pelos desenvolvedores.
- Flexibilidade de Front-end: os desenvolvedores têm liberdade total para usar as tecnologias que preferirem para criar a experiência do usuário, sem as limitações impostas por um CMS tradicional.
- Omnichannel: o CMS headless suporta uma estratégia omnichannel, facilitando a publicação de conteúdo em múltiplos canais de forma consistente e eficiente.
Benefícios do CMS Headless
Em comparação com os CMS tradicionais, o CMS headless é mais adequado para projetos que precisam de uma presença digital robusta e multicanal, que planejam personalizar a experiência do usuário em grande escala. Buscando uma arquitetura mais moderna e flexível para acompanhar as rápidas mudanças tecnológicas.
Embora possa haver uma curva de aprendizado inicial para equipes acostumadas com CMS tradicionais, os benefícios a longo prazo de um CMS headless podem superar os desafios da transição. Para mais informações sobre como implantar um CMS headless e suas vantagens, você pode consultar empresas especialistas em hospedagem como a Hostinger, que possuem soluções capazes de atender os mais variados tamanhos de projeto.
- Flexibilidade e Controle: Desenvolvedores podem inovar no front-end sem se preocupar com as restrições do back-end.
- Agilidade: As mudanças podem ser implementadas mais rapidamente, pois a parte do front-end pode ser desenvolvida independentemente do back-end.
- Escala e Segurança: Como o conteúdo é entregue via API, é mais fácil escalar e proteger as aplicações.
Por onde começar a pesquisar sobre CMS Headless
Esses são apenas alguns exemplos de projetos amplamente reconhecidos por sua robustez e adaptabilidade. Há muitos outros disponíveis dependendo das suas necessidades específicas.
- Contentful: popular pelo seu foco em flexibilidade e escalabilidade. Oferece uma interface amigável para gerenciar conteúdo, APIs poderosas para integração com outras ferramentas e suporte para vários idiomas e frameworks.
- Prismic: conhecido por sua interface intuitiva e foco em experiências personalizadas. Oferece recursos avançados para gerenciamento de conteúdo, como pré-visualizações em tempo real, personalização de conteúdo e suporte para multi-sites.
- Strapi: um CMS headless de código aberto com foco em desenvolvedores. Oferece uma API RESTful robusta, interface de linha de comando poderosa e grande flexibilidade para personalizar e estender a plataforma.
- Kontent.io: um CMS headless que busca ser amigável tanto para usuários, quanto para desenvolvedores. Oferece uma interface intuitiva para gerenciar conteúdo, APIs RESTful e GraphQL.
- Contentstack: com grande em gerenciamento de conteúdo multicanal. Oferece uma interface amigável para gerenciar conteúdo, APIs RESTful e GraphQL. Suportando vários idiomas, frameworks e canais de entrega.
Também é possível utilizar o WordPress como um CMS headless! Este tipo de implementação está ganhando popularidade entre os desenvolvedores por diversos motivos, como a flexibilidade de soluções disponíveis e a imensa comunidade. Membros da comunidade Diolinux podem aproveitar nosso link especial para contratar planos de hospedagem na Hostinger com até 64% de desconto.
Conclusão
O CMS headless representa uma mudança de paradigma na gestão de conteúdo digital, oferecendo uma flexibilidade sem precedentes para as equipes de desenvolvimento, editorial e marketing. Com sua capacidade de entregar conteúdo sem depender do canal, ele pode ser uma solução excelente para projetos de conteúdo na atual era digital, onde a experiência do usuário é central e a presença em diferentes dispositivos é essencial.
Se você está buscando uma gestão de conteúdo mais dinâmica e adaptável, o CMS headless pode ser a resposta.